Removing the Old Water Filter

To initiate the removal of the old water filter in your Frigidaire refrigerator, locate the filter compartment, typically situated in the upper right corner of the interior. Firmly grasp the filter handle and pull it straight out to disengage it from the housing. Ensure that you are holding the filter upright to prevent any possible leakage of residual water. If the filter seems stuck, gently twist it to the left to loosen it before pulling. Once removed, inspect the old filter for any signs of wear or damage before disposing of it properly. After removal, clean the filter compartment with a damp cloth to remove any debris or buildup. This step ensures a clean environment for the installation of the new filter.

Insert New Water Filter

To insert the new water filter, align it with the compartment opening, ensuring that the filter’s orientation matches the designated markings. Gently push the filter into the compartment until it clicks securely into place, indicating a proper fit. It is crucial to avoid forcing the filter, as this may damage both the filter and the appliance. Once inserted, verify that the filter is fully seated and not protruding from the compartment. Finally, close the filter compartment door to complete the installation process.

Test for Leaks

After installing the new water filter, it is essential to test for leaks to ensure proper operation. Begin by running water through the dispenser for several minutes, observing the area around the filter for any signs of moisture. If water is detected, it may indicate that the filter is not seated correctly or there is a faulty seal. In such cases, the installation should be revisited to ensure all components are securely fitted. A thorough leak test is crucial to avoid potential water damage and maintain the integrity of the appliance.

Perform the Reset Action

To perform the reset action for the water filter indicator light, first ensure that the refrigerator is powered on. Locate the reset button, which is typically found on the control panel or inside the refrigerator compartment. Press and hold the reset button for approximately three to five seconds until the indicator light blinks or turns off. Release the button, allowing the system to recognize the new filter installation. Finally, verify that the indicator light has reset to confirm that the process was successful.

Filter Not Dispensing Water

If the Frigidaire water filter is not dispensing water, first check the water supply line for any kinks or blockages that may impede flow. Ensure that the filter is properly installed and fully seated in its compartment, as a loose connection can disrupt functionality. Inspect the water filter for any signs of damage or wear, which may necessitate a replacement. Additionally, verify that the refrigerator’s door is closing completely, as an open door can affect the water dispenser’s operation. Finally, consult the user manual for specific troubleshooting tips and recommendations tailored to your model.

Leaking Water Filter Issues

Leaking water filter issues can lead to significant water damage and reduced filtration efficiency. First, inspect the filter for proper installation, ensuring it is securely locked in place. Examine the O-ring for any signs of wear or damage, as a compromised seal can result in leaks. Additionally, verify that the water line connections are tight and free from obstructions. If leaks persist, consider replacing the filter or consulting a professional for further assistance.

How often should i replace my frigidaire water filter?

The frequency of replacing a Frigidaire water filter is essential for maintaining optimal water quality and appliance performance. Generally, it is recommended to replace the water filter every six months, although specific circumstances such as water quality and usage may necessitate more frequent changes. Regular replacement ensures the effective removal of contaminants and helps prevent potential buildup that could affect the taste and safety of the water. It is advisable to consult the user manual for specific guidelines tailored to your model to maximize efficiency and compliance.

What are the signs that my water filter needs to be replaced?

Several signs indicate that a water filter requires replacement. A noticeable decline in water quality, such as an off taste or odor, often suggests that the filter is no longer effectively removing contaminants. Additionally, a decrease in water flow rate from the dispenser or appliance can signify that the filter is clogged and needs replacement. Lastly, if the filter indicator light is activated, it is a reliable prompt to assess the filter’s condition and consider changing it.

Can i use a third-party water filter instead of an official frigidaire one?

Using a third-party water filter in a Frigidaire appliance is generally possible, but it is essential to ensure that the filter meets the necessary specifications for compatibility and performance. Third-party filters may vary in quality and effectiveness, potentially impacting the taste and safety of the water provided by the appliance. Additionally, utilizing non-OEM filters could void the warranty or lead to issues with the appliance’s functionality. Therefore, it is advisable to thoroughly research and select high-quality third-party options, while also consulting the manufacturer’s guidelines before making a decision.
